Geoffrey Maxwell (died 22 February 2025) was a Jamaican football manager.
Maxwell managed Jamaican side Waterhouse, helping the club win the league. [1] He was described as having "created history as the first man to have actually coached in the Manning Cup and the daCosta Cup competitions in the same season, while both teams are still actively engaged in the competitions". Maxwell used a 5-3-2 formation as his main formation. [3]
Maxwell worked as an accountant. [4]
Maxwell died of complications from Alzheimer's disease on 22 February 2025. [5]
